HHC vape cartridge selection – How to pick the right one?

HHC vape cartridges are becoming an increasingly popular way to consume this trendy cannabinoid. As the market expands, there is now a dizzying array of HHC cartridge options to choose from. How do you determine which option suits you best?

Potency is the first major consideration – how strong is the HHC oil in the cartridge? HHC vape cartridges commonly range from 500mg per 0.5mL up to 1000mg (1 gram) per mL cartridges. The higher the HHC oil concentration, the fewer puffs it will take to feel the effects. If you have a high tolerance, look for cartridges 0.8mL or higher to ensure strong effects. On the other hand, beginners want to start with a 0.5mL cartridge and work upwards.

Terpenes

Many HHC cartridges now contain added terpenes, the compounds that give cannabis its distinctive aromas and flavors. Terpenes also modulate the effects of HHC, so choosing a terpene-infused cartridge helps customize the experience. For example, limonene terpenes boost energy and focus, while linalool terpenes have more relaxing effects. Take some time to research which terpene profiles align with the experience you want.

Lab testing 

As an unregulated market, quality control for HHC vape products is not yet standardized. That’s why it’s important to only choose cartridges that have been independently lab tested. Reputable HHC brands will provide up-to-date Certificates of Analysis (COAs) indicating purity, safety, and potency. Carefully examining COAs protects you from solvents, heavy metals, and other contaminants sometimes found in untested products.

Hardware

HHC cartridges rely on a battery with a 510-thread cartridge. Batteries vary widely in terms of size, power output, adjustable temperature control, battery life per charge, charging time, and more. The hardware you choose impacts factors like vapor production and smoothness. If you want mammoth cloud production, choose a more powerful variable voltage battery. For convenience while out and about, a compact battery is preferred. Ensure your battery has adequate power to get the best performance from your chosen hhc carts.

Brand reputation

With the boom in HHC products, countless fly-by-night brands with unknown sourcing and manufacturing standards have popped up. That’s why purchasing HHC cartridges from established, trustworthy companies with a proven reputation is key. A history of third-party testing, positive customer experiences, and transparency around their supply chain and production standards all help identify the most reputable HHC cartridge brands. Big names charge slightly higher prices, but give you confidence in what you’re inhaling.

Cost

Budget is a consideration for most buyers. However, as explored above, the cheapest carts tend to cut corners on quality and safety testing. Carefully weigh up cost savings against purity assurances backed by COAs. Paying a little more for properly lab-tested HHC oil helps avoid health hazards from contaminated products. Consider costs over the long run – cheaper cartridges often don’t last as long as more premium options.
